Microsoft has disclosed a significant security vulnerability affecting Azure Linux, designated CVE-2025-22022, which exposes critical cloud infrastructure to potential exploitation through the Azure Attestation service. The vulnerability, which involves per-artifact verification failures, represents a fundamental flaw in how Azure Linux handles security attestation—a process crucial for verifying the integrity and security state of cloud workloads and virtual machines. This disclosure comes amid growing concerns about supply chain security in cloud environments, where vulnerabilities in foundational components can cascade through entire infrastructures.
Understanding the Technical Vulnerability
CVE-2025-22022 specifically affects the Azure Attestation service's implementation within Azure Linux distributions. According to Microsoft's security advisory, the vulnerability exists in how the system performs per-artifact verification during the attestation process. Attestation is a security mechanism that allows cloud providers and customers to verify that a system or workload is running in a known, secure state before granting access to sensitive data or operations.
In Azure's implementation, this process involves checking various "artifacts"—components like boot loaders, kernel images, and system libraries—against known good measurements to ensure they haven't been tampered with. The vulnerability allows an attacker to bypass these verification checks, potentially enabling the execution of malicious code in what appears to be a trusted environment. Microsoft's statement that "Azure Linux includes this open-source library and is therefore potentially affected" indicates the issue originates in a shared component used across the Azure Linux product family.
The Critical Role of Azure Attestation
Azure Attestation serves as a cornerstone of Microsoft's confidential computing strategy, enabling organizations to verify that their workloads are running on genuine hardware with approved software configurations. This is particularly important for regulated industries like finance, healthcare, and government, where data protection requirements mandate strict verification of computing environments.
The service works by collecting measurements from the Trusted Platform Module (TPM) or other hardware security modules, then comparing these against policy-defined baselines. When a workload requests access to sensitive resources, Azure Attestation validates that the system hasn't been compromised before granting permission. The vulnerability in per-artifact verification undermines this entire security model, potentially allowing compromised systems to masquerade as trusted entities.
Impact Assessment and Risk Analysis
The potential impact of CVE-2025-22022 is substantial given Azure's market position as the second-largest cloud provider globally. Organizations using Azure Linux for:
- Confidential computing workloads
- Secure enclaves and trusted execution environments
- Compliance-sensitive applications
- Government and financial services
May be particularly vulnerable. The risk extends beyond individual virtual machines to potentially affect entire cloud deployments that rely on attestation for security boundaries between tenants and workloads.
Microsoft has rated the vulnerability as "Important" rather than "Critical" in their severity classification, suggesting that while significant, exploitation requires specific conditions or additional vulnerabilities to achieve full compromise. However, security researchers note that in cloud environments where defense-in-depth is crucial, any weakness in attestation mechanisms can have cascading effects on overall security posture.
Microsoft's Response and Mitigation Strategies
Microsoft has released security updates addressing CVE-2025-22022 across affected Azure Linux distributions. The company recommends that all Azure customers:
- Apply security updates immediately to Azure Linux instances
- Review attestation policies to ensure they're properly configured
- Monitor for unusual attestation patterns that might indicate exploitation attempts
- Consider implementing additional verification layers beyond the vulnerable component
The fix involves correcting the per-artifact verification logic to properly validate all components during the attestation process. Microsoft has also updated their security documentation to reflect the vulnerability and provide guidance on detection and response.
Broader Implications for Cloud Security
CVE-2025-22022 highlights several concerning trends in cloud security:
Supply Chain Vulnerabilities: The vulnerability originates in an open-source library used across Azure Linux, demonstrating how supply chain issues can affect even major cloud providers. This echoes similar incidents like the Log4j vulnerability that affected countless organizations.
Attestation as Attack Surface: As cloud providers increasingly rely on attestation for security boundaries, these mechanisms themselves become attractive targets for attackers. A successful compromise of attestation can undermine multiple layers of security simultaneously.
Complexity Challenges: The technical complexity of attestation mechanisms makes both implementation and verification difficult. This vulnerability suggests that even well-resourced organizations like Microsoft can introduce subtle flaws in complex security systems.
Industry Context and Similar Vulnerabilities
This vulnerability follows a pattern of attestation-related security issues across the cloud industry. In recent years, similar vulnerabilities have been discovered in:
- AWS Nitro Enclaves attestation mechanisms
- Google Cloud's Confidential Computing attestation
- Various hardware-based attestation implementations
These recurring issues suggest that attestation—while theoretically sound—presents significant implementation challenges. The complexity arises from needing to verify multiple layers of software and hardware while maintaining performance and compatibility.
Recommendations for Azure Customers
Beyond applying Microsoft's patches, organizations should consider these additional security measures:
Enhanced Monitoring: Implement specialized monitoring for attestation-related events, looking for patterns that might indicate exploitation attempts. This includes monitoring for unexpected attestation failures, unusual timing patterns, or attestation from unexpected sources.
Defense in Depth: Don't rely solely on attestation for security boundaries. Implement additional controls like network segmentation, application-level encryption, and behavioral monitoring to create multiple layers of protection.
Regular Security Assessments: Conduct regular security assessments of cloud environments, with particular attention to attestation and verification mechanisms. Consider engaging third-party security firms for independent verification of critical security controls.
Incident Response Planning: Update incident response plans to include scenarios involving compromised attestation. Ensure security teams understand how to detect and respond to potential exploitation of this vulnerability.
The Future of Cloud Attestation Security
CVE-2025-22022 will likely accelerate several trends in cloud security:
Standardization Efforts: The industry may push for more standardized attestation protocols with formal verification of implementations. Currently, each cloud provider implements attestation differently, making comprehensive security analysis challenging.
Hardware-Based Improvements: Chip manufacturers may enhance hardware security features to provide more robust foundations for attestation. Technologies like Intel's SGX and AMD's SEV already provide hardware-based attestation capabilities that could be extended.
Open Source Security: Increased scrutiny of open-source components used in critical security infrastructure. The vulnerability's origin in an open-source library highlights the need for better security practices in open-source development, particularly for security-critical components.
Regulatory Attention: Regulators may begin focusing more specifically on attestation mechanisms as critical infrastructure for cloud security. This could lead to new compliance requirements for cloud providers and their customers.
Conclusion: A Wake-Up Call for Cloud Security
CVE-2025-22022 serves as a reminder that even foundational security mechanisms in major cloud platforms can contain vulnerabilities. While Microsoft has responded with patches and guidance, the incident underscores the need for continuous security vigilance in cloud environments.
For organizations using Azure Linux, immediate patching is essential. But beyond that, this vulnerability should prompt broader reassessment of cloud security strategies, particularly around how trust is established and verified in distributed computing environments. As cloud adoption continues to grow, and as more sensitive workloads migrate to cloud platforms, the security of mechanisms like attestation will only become more critical.
The discovery and remediation of CVE-2025-22022 demonstrate both the challenges of securing complex cloud infrastructures and the industry's capacity to respond to security threats. However, it also highlights the ongoing cat-and-mouse game between security professionals and attackers in the cloud security landscape—a game where the stakes continue to rise as more business-critical operations depend on cloud infrastructure.